ESI to start medical colleges in all states and UTs

Puducherry, May 23 (UNI) The ESI Corporation proposes to start medical colleges in all the states and Union Territories in the country, Corporation Director-General Prabhat C Chaturvedi said.

Addressing mediapersons here yesterday, he said the new medical colleges would provide quality health care under the Corporation's network.

He said a 300-bed hospital was mandatory for starting a medical college.

A total of 46 hospitals from 144 ESI hospitals come under the 300-bed category, he said, adding steps would be taken to convert these hospitals into medical colleges.

In Puducherry, the Corporation has a 75-bed hospital and the administration has agreed to allot 15 acres of land on 19 years' lease to set up a medical college Mr. Chaturvedi said.

As many as one crore employees and four crore members of their families were covered under ESI benefits, he said, stating the Corporation was further planning to make an amendment to provide treatment to the public at a nominal fee.
